{"data":{"id":"us/17-cfr-148.23","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"17 CFR 148.23","heading":"Reply.","body":"Within 15 days after service of an answer, the applicant may file a reply. If the reply is based on any alleged facts not already in the record of the adjudicatory proceeding, the applicant shall include with the reply either supporting affidavits or a request for further proceedings under § 148.26 of this part.","path":["Title 17—Commodity and Securities Exchanges","CHAPTER I—COMMODITY FUTURES TRADING COMMISSION","PART 148—IMPLEMENTATION OF THE EQUAL ACCESS TO JUSTICE ACT IN COVERED ADJUDICATORY PROCEEDINGS BEFORE THE COMMISSION","Subpart C—Procedures for Considering Applications"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-17.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:24:31Z","sha256":"2db7fc82f04c8ef87f267589fc0877a177c25c74e2500b32dcc72fe73af5fd91","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/17-cfr-148.22","next":"us/17-cfr-148.24"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
